组件功能
用于显示正文文本的组件,支持文本尺寸、粗细、颜色、对齐方式,以及截断、斜体、删除线和可编辑等多种选项。
基础用法
通过设置 value 定义文本内容,size 控制文本大小。
Template 示例:
<Text value="Hello world" size="md" />
效果展示如下:


属性说明
属性名 | 类型 | 描述 | 默认值 |
value ★ | string | 文本内容 | - |
size | "xs" | "sm" | "md" | "lg" | "xl" | 文本尺寸 | "md" |
color | string | 文本颜色 (支持 CSS 颜色值) | - |
weight | "normal" | "medium" | "semibold" | "bold" | 字体粗细 | "normal" |
textAlign | "start" | "center" | "end" | 文本对齐方式 | "start" |
truncate | boolean | 是否截断超出长度的文本 | false |
maxLines | number | 最大显示行数 | - |
streaming | boolean | 启用流式传输友好的过渡效果 | false |
italic | boolean | 是否斜体 | false |
lineThrough | boolean | 是否显示删除线 | false |
width | number | string | 文本容器宽度 | - |
minLines | number | 最小行数 | - |
editable | false | EditableConfig | 是否可编辑及编辑配置 | false |
注意:
★ 标记为必填属性。
EditableConfig 对象
当
editable 不为 false 时,可配置以下属性:属性名 | 类型 | 描述 | 默认值 |
name ★ | string | 表单字段名称 | - |
autoFocus | boolean | 自动聚焦 | false |
autoSelect | boolean | 自动选中 | false |
autoComplete | string | 自动完成属性 | - |
allowAutofillExtensions | boolean | 允许自动填充扩展 | false |
pattern | string | 验证正则 | - |
placeholder | string | 占位符 | - |
required | boolean | 是否必填 | false |
disabled | boolean | 是否禁用 | false |
重要说明
streaming: 一旦增量更新完成,应将此属性设置为
false。注意:流式动画目前未在基本文本组件中实现,但计划在未来版本中作为可选功能添加。